seniorHadoop

What is Hadoop checkpoint node vs secondary namenode?

Updated May 16, 2026

Short answer

Checkpoint node performs periodic merging of metadata; Secondary NameNode is often misinterpreted as backup NameNode.

Deep explanation

Checkpoint Node actively creates checkpoints by merging fsimage and edits. Secondary NameNode historically performed this role but is not a failover node. It reduces NameNode restart time and log size.

Real-world example

Reducing downtime during NameNode restart in production clusters.

Common mistakes

  • Assuming Secondary NameNode provides HA.

Follow-up questions

  • Does it replace NameNode?
  • What is modern alternative?

More Hadoop interview questions

View all →